“Preventing Women’s Heart Disease” Presentation

CAROL For Heart, Inc. is a state and federally recognized 501C-3 non-profit organization. We educate women on the prevention of heart disease. Our mission is to eradicate women’s heart disease through increased awareness and education. 1 out of 4 women in the U.S. die from heart disease! Heart disease can be prevented. The more information women have about heart disease the more proactive they can be in their own heart health.
 
CFH was founded by the daughters and husband of Carol Pawelski who lost her life to extensive, undiagnosed heart disease at the age of 60. She was unaware of her risk for heart disease. The damage to her heart happened over the course of 20-30 years and could have been prevented. She is our inspiration to help other women learn more about the #1 killer of women in the U.S.
 
We would like to offer you the opportunity to host “Preventing Women’s Heart Disease”, a presentation by CAROL For Heart, Inc. This FREE presentation includes information about risk factors, heart attack symptoms women may experience, and suggestions for living a heart healthy life. Even the busiest women can fit our suggestions into their schedules. Our goal is to introduce this information to your group and provide more detailed information to take home and use as a reference tool.
 
We are able to customize the presentation to fit your needs such as: location, number of women in attendance (any size group is welcome from 5+) and time frame. The average program takes approximately 45-60 minutes but we can adapt the presentation to fit your schedule. A 2 hour in-service program is also available.  The information utilized in our presentation comes directly from the National Institute of Health (NIH) and the American Heart Association (AHA). We continually update our presentation as new facts and information become available.
